Hopefully, we'll find a way to get pictures like the ones of kids on our club website where we have the progress posted on the upgrade of the two 225 gallon tanks in another building. I don't know what Barrett had to go through to get permission to post those.
St. Jude aggressively protects the privacy of their patients and the families. The hospital is not open to the public and you have to go through guard gates to get into any area of the campus. Permission had to be given by St. Jude to post any of the pictures that have been posted here already. They do give tours and are giving a lot of them now of the new center that is just opening. There are ways for outsiders to see the tanks but I wouldn't call it a "public place" by any means. I'm really hoping to see some of that kind of footage in the Today Show stories that are on this week. Barrett reports that people were really WOWed by the tank so hopefully some of that will come through on the show. Tune in to NBC’s Today show next week as they profile St. Jude Children's Research Hospital. Patient success stories resulting from the extraordinary science and medicine at St. Jude will be featured in two segments each day (Monday, Tuesday, Wednesday and Friday, November 19, 20, 21 and 23). The first segment will air between 7 and 8 a.m., and live patient and family interviews will take place between 9 and 10 a.m. Marlo Thomas, national outreach director, will be live on the program Friday, November 23. And Today show co-host Meredith Vieira, who spent yesterday afternoon at St. Jude, will discuss her experience all week on the program.
